Foods That Increase State Of Mind and Minimize Anxiety



A well-balanced diet plan not only supports brain function yet also plays a considerable duty in improving your mood and minimizing stress and anxiety.

Integrating foods abundant in omega-3 fatty acids, like salmon and walnuts, can improve your psychological wellness. Leafed eco-friendlies, such as spinach and kale, provide necessary vitamins that help regulate state of mind. Entire grains, including quinoa and brown rice, maintain blood glucose degrees, protecting against state of mind swings.

Don't ignore berries; their anti-oxidants combat oxidative anxiety, promoting a positive mindset. Fermented foods, like yogurt and sauerkraut, boost digestive tract health and wellness, which is very closely linked to mental health.

Finally, dark chocolate can raise your state of mind via its endorphin-releasing buildings. By selecting these foods, you can create a beneficial setting for your mind.

Nutritional Deficiencies and Their Impacts on Mental Health And Wellness



Nutritional deficiencies can dramatically affect your psychological health, usually resulting in symptoms like clinical depression and anxiety.

When you lack vital nutrients like omega-3 fatty acids, B vitamins, or vitamin D, your mind's ability to function ideally diminishes. For instance, reduced levels of omega-3s are linked to mood problems, while B vitamins are critical for natural chemical synthesis.



A deficiency in vitamin D can add to feelings of unhappiness and sleepiness. These nutrients play vital duties in controling state of mind and cognitive feature, so it's crucial to ensure you're getting sufficient via your diet.

Prioritizing a well balanced intake of vitamins and minerals can aid keep your psychological wellness, eventually making you really feel extra psychologically secure and resistant.
